There were ten local craft stalls in the barn at Salts Farm Shop for the East Guldeford Christmas Craft Fair on Saturday December 2 and young blacksmith Sean McQuillan from Little Frith Forge demonstrated his skills outside throughout the day. He had a range of hand forged items on sale. Sean  makes bespoke pieces to order and is currently refurbishing the gates to East Guldeford church .

There was a free tasting of cheeses among other food and drinks sold in the farm shop and there was chance to win a prize in a tombola, all in aid of a defibrillator for East Guldeford.

There are coffee mornings on Wednesdays at Salt Farm Shop were the local craft makers can be found having a coffee with the villagers.
